Use of cover data to model species abundance distributions through continuous probability functions

Sign Up to like & get
recommendations!
Published in 2025 at "Scientific Reports"

DOI: 10.1038/s41598-025-94587-w

Abstract: Species abundance distribution (SAD) models describe the abundances of the species within ecological communities. SAD modelling has been developed using frequency distributions that require the use of count data (number of individuals). However, many organisms,… read more here.

Continuous Probability Distributions generated by the PIPE Algorithm.

Sign Up to like & get
recommendations!
Published in 2022 at "Anais da Academia Brasileira de Ciencias"

DOI: 10.1590/0001-3765202220201542

Abstract: We investigate the use of the Probabilistic Incremental Programming Evolution (PIPE) algorithm as a tool to construct continuous cumulative distribution functions to model given data sets. The PIPE algorithm can generate several candidate functions to… read more here.
